我正在尝试找到一种在启动 SSH 会话时自动输入密码的方法。有办法吗?我在 Win10 上使用 openssh 连接到我的远程服务器。
谢谢
答案1
将密码迁移到 ssh 密钥。考虑将这些密码存储在 中ssh-agent
。
如果您必须自动输入密码,请使用该sshpass
程序。它具有较少的不安全选项(例如从环境变量或管道读取),并可以为您欺骗 ssh 的 TTY 检查。
我正在尝试找到一种在启动 SSH 会话时自动输入密码的方法。有办法吗?我在 Win10 上使用 openssh 连接到我的远程服务器。
谢谢
将密码迁移到 ssh 密钥。考虑将这些密码存储在 中ssh-agent
。
如果您必须自动输入密码,请使用该sshpass
程序。它具有较少的不安全选项(例如从环境变量或管道读取),并可以为您欺骗 ssh 的 TTY 检查。